The Sales Enablement Specialist plays a pivotal role in empowering the global indirect sales team of Air New Zealand to excel in their performance. In this position, you will collaborate closely with internal stakeholders in New Zealand, Australia, and the US to bolster Air New Zealand's sales efforts. As an expert supporting experts, your primary objective is to provide unparalleled problem-solving skills and assistance, all aimed at maximizing revenue growth for our business.


Please note, this role is based in Wellington only. 


Mō Te Tūranga - About The Role

  • Be the superhero of program support and partnership management support.
  • Maintain systems and troubleshoot any issues that arise within the sales team.
  • Generate reports, automate processes, and manage financial aspects.
  • Assist with elements of account management, sales support, and government/corporate assistance.
  • Coordinate and manage events efficiently for the sales team.
  • Provide technical support and manage communication channels.
  • Build and maintain relationships with suppliers.
  • Handle ad hoc tasks and escalations promptly.
  • Fulfill special requests and develop custom solutions as needed for contracted customers.
  • Manage content and provide support in content management efforts.


Ōu Pūkenga? - What will you bring?

  • Proven experience in sales, preferably in the aviation industry.
  • Strong organizational and multitasking sk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ities.
  • Proficiency in technical troubleshooting and system management in a CRM & GDS environment.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a dynamic fast-moving environment.
  • Attention to detail and problem-solving skills.
  • Familiarity with supplier relationship management tools.
